The Rise of Online Applications and Digital Portals

The traditional paper-based application process has largely been replaced by user-friendly online platforms. These digital portals allow prospective students to submit their applications, upload supporting documents, and track their progress with ease. The convenience and accessibility of online applications have significantly broadened the reach of universities, attracting a wider pool of applicants from diverse backgrounds and geographical locations. Moreover, these platforms often incorporate sophisticated algorithms that automate the initial screening process, enabling admissions officers to efficiently evaluate a large volume of applications.

Virtual Tours and Immersive Experiences

Technology has revolutionized the way prospective students explore potential universities. Virtual tours, powered by 360-degree photography and video technology, provide an immersive experience that allows students to virtually walk through campus buildings, classrooms, and student life facilities. These virtual tours offer a realistic glimpse into the university environment, enabling students to make informed decisions about their future. Additionally, some universities leverage aug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) technologies to create interactive experiences that further enhance the virtual tour experience.

Personalized Communication and Targeted Outreach

Technology has empowered universities to engage with prospective students in a more personalized and targeted manner. Through email marketing, social media platforms, and chatbots, universities can tailor their communication to the specific interests and needs of individual students. This personalized approach fosters a sense of connection and engagement, increasing the likelihood of students applying to and ultimately enrolling in the university. Furthermore, data analytics tools allow universities to track student engagement and identify potential areas for improvement in their outreach strategies.

Streamlined Communication and Collaboration

Technology has facilitated seamless communication and collaboration between universities, prospective students, and their families. Online platforms and mobile applications allow students to access real-time information about admissions deadlines, application requirements, and financial aid options. Universities can also leverage these platforms to host online Q&A sessions, webinars, and virtual open houses, providing students with opportunities to interact with admissions officers and current students. This enhanced communication fosters transparency and builds trust between universities and prospective students.

Data-Driven Decision Making

Technology has provided universities with access to a wealth of data that can inform their admissions decisions. By analyzing data on student demographics, academic performance, and extracurricular activities, universities can identify trends and patterns that can help them make more informed decisions about student selection. This data-driven approach ensures that universities are selecting students who are well-suited to their academic programs and campus culture.
